Kaolin Market Overview
The kaolin market is experiencing steady growth, driven by its wide range of applications in industries such as paper, ceramics, paints and coatings, rubber, and pharmaceuticals. Kaolin, also known as china clay, is a white, fine, soft clay that has excellent chemical inertness, particle size uniformity, and whiteness. It is extracted from naturally occurring deposits and refined for use across both industrial and commercial applications.
Market Growth and Trends
Dominance in the Paper Industry
Kaolin is primarily used as a filler and coating material in the paper industry to improve printability, smoothness, and brightness. As the demand for high-quality packaging and printed materials increases, so does the demand for kaolin.
Expanding Ceramics and Refractories Sector
In the ceramics industry, kaolin enhances strength, workability, and whiteness in finished products. Its thermal stability and plasticity make it essential in the production of tiles, sanitaryware, porcelain, and refractories.
Use in Paints and Coatings
Kaolin serves as a functional extender in paints and coatings, improving viscosity, coverage, and brightness. The rise in infrastructure development and automotive production is fueling demand for quality coatings, thus supporting the kaolin market.
Applications in Pharmaceuticals and Cosmetics
Kaolin is used in medicinal formulations for its absorbent properties and mild abrasive qualities. It is also used in cosmetics for its soothing and detoxifying effects on the skin, making it a popular ingredient in face masks and powders.
Growing Demand in Rubber and Plastics
Kaolin acts as a reinforcing agent and filler in rubber and plastics, enhancing strength and durability. With rising demand for high-performance rubber in automotive and construction sectors, the kaolin market is set to benefit.

Regional Insights
Asia-Pacific dominates the global kaolin market, especially due to rapid industrialization in China and India. Strong paper manufacturing and ceramics industries contribute significantly to regional demand.
North America shows consistent growth due to mature construction, pharmaceuticals, and rubber industries, with the U.S. being a major producer and consumer.
Europe is driven by high-quality ceramic exports and environmental regulations that support the use of natural, inert materials like kaolin.
Latin America and Middle East & Africa are emerging markets where increased urbanization and construction activity are generating new opportunities for kaolin applications.
